Course Content

• Introduction to Waste Management and Circular Economy Principles
• Waste Characterization and Analysis (including waste streams, composition, and properties)
• Waste-to-Energy Technologies: Incineration and Gasification
• Anaerobic Digestion and Biogas Production (covering biogas upgrading and utilization)
• Mechanical Biological Treatment (MBT) and Material Recovery Facilities (MRFs)
• Recycling and Resource Recovery Technologies
• Composting and its applications
• Landfill Engineering and Management (including leachate and biogas management)
• Life Cycle Assessment (LCA) of Waste-to-Resource Technologies
• Policy and Regulatory Frameworks for Waste Management (including legislation and compliance)

Career path

Career Role Description
Waste-to-Energy Engineer Designs and implements systems for converting waste into renewable energy. High demand due to UK's renewable energy targets.
Recycling and Resource Management Technician Operates and maintains waste processing equipment, ensuring efficient resource recovery. Strong job security with growing sector.
Anaerobic Digestion Specialist Expertise in biological waste treatment using anaerobic digestion for biogas production. Growing opportunities in sustainable waste management.
Waste Management Consultant Provides expert advice on waste reduction, recycling, and resource optimization strategies for businesses. Excellent career progression potential.
